Introduction to Telephone Banking - Telpay

For a better understanding of IVR (Interactive Voice Response) Telephone Banking, the user has to be familiar with the navigation around Temenos Transact accounting concept, FT(Funds Transfer) modules and enquiry reports.

It is the Caisse and CWB (Canadian Western Bank) intention to have an interface built by Temenos so, in this way to continue with TelPay’s phone banking. This interface is built with the intent of having multi-companies. The Caisse telephone banker carries the name of La Télé-Caisse. For CWB the telephone solution is referred to as “In-Touch Telephone Banking” (ITTB). The current number of customers utilizing the ITTB service is low but it has been decided to continue to offer this service after the conversion to Temenos Transact. TelPay performs the functions like fund transfers, statement enquiries, bill payments, account inquiries, stop payments, PIN changes and other (non-interactive Caisse information) done by phone thru TelPay’s application.

The real-time interface between the TelPay phone banker and the banking system is handled over a socket (tcp) connection. Based on client-server model, the Telpay phone banker initiates a connection to the banking system and sends requests to the banking system. The phone banker uses the VanCity X9.2 messaging standard to communicate with the banking system. The banking system performs the action which is initiated from TelPay Phone Banker and then Formatted X9.2 response message returned from banking system to TelPay Phone Banker.
